Anticancer research 46(3) 1609-1618 2026年3月BACKGROUND/AIM: Atezolizumab plus bevacizumab (Ate+Bev) is widely used as first-line therapy for unresectable hepatocellular carcinoma (HCC). However, a subset of patients experience early disease progression, often detected at the first radiologic assessment around 6 weeks. Evidence guiding second-line therapy in this subgroup is limited, and the clinical value of lenvatinib after early progressive disease (PD) remains unclear. PATIENTS AND METHODS: We retrospectively analyzed 36 patients with unresectable HCC who received lenvatinib after failure of first-line Ate+Bev. Patients were stratified by early PD, defined as radiologic progression at the scheduled 6-week assessment after starting Ate+Bev. Outcomes included antitumor response, progression-free survival (PFS), and overall survival (OS). RESULTS: Objective response rate (ORR) and disease control rate (DCR) assessed by RECIST 1.1 were comparable between patients with and without early PD (ORR: 28.6% vs. 13.8%; DCR: 85.7% vs. 86.2%; p=0.342). Median PFS was also similar between groups [5.2 months (95% confidence interval=1.9-NA) vs. 6.1 months (3.7-7.5); p=0.307]. In multivariate analyses adjusting for Child-Pugh class, Barcelona Clinic Liver Cancer (BCLC) stage, and reduced starting dose, early PD was not significantly associated with either PFS or OS, whereas Child-Pugh class A was independently associated with improved OS. Correlation between first- and second-line PFS was weak and non-significant (r=0.077, p=0.682). CONCLUSION: Lenvatinib demonstrated comparable antitumor activity and survival outcomes even in patients with early PD on first-line Ate+Bev, indicating that early radiologic progression does not necessarily signify refractoriness to subsequent systemic therapy. These findings support lenvatinib as a viable second-line option regardless of early Ate+Bev response, particularly in patients with preserved liver function. Larger prospective studies are needed to confirm these observations.

Hepatology research : the official journal of the Japan Society of Hepatology 2025年11月27日AIM: This study evaluated the relationship between longitudinal dosing patterns and clinical outcomes of cabozantinib used as third- or later-line therapy in advanced hepatocellular carcinoma (HCC) previously treated with immune checkpoint inhibitors (ICIs), focusing on disease control (DC). METHODS: We retrospectively analyzed 33 patients with unresectable HCC who had received atezolizumab plus bevacizumab and lenvatinib, followed by cabozantinib. Tumor response was assessed by Response Evaluation Criteria in Solid Tumors v1.1, and patients were classified into DC (complete response/partial response/stable disease) or non-DC (progressive disease/not evaluable) groups. Initial dose, longitudinal dosing, and treatment outcomes were compared. RESULTS: Most patients (90.9%) started at reduced doses (40 mg/day: n = 18; 20 mg/day: n = 12), with only three starting at 60 mg/day. Objective response rate was 3.0%, and DC rate was 51.5%. Compared with the non-DC group, the DC group had significantly longer median progression-free survival (4.4 vs. 1.2 months; p < 0.0001), overall survival (10.7 vs. 3.0 months; p = 0.0456), and treatment duration (134 vs. 22 days; p < 0.0001). Time to first dose reduction and average daily dose over the first 6 weeks did not differ significantly between groups. Child-Pugh class A was independently associated with DC and survival. CONCLUSIONS: In real-world practice, cabozantinib is often initiated at reduced doses, yet DC can be achieved even at ∼20 mg/day. For patients with preserved liver function, long-term stable disease is attainable, and individualized dose-reduction strategies represent an effective and feasible approach in later-line HCC treatment after ICIs.

Addiction biology 30(6) e70052 2025年6月In Japan, the establishment of diagnostic criteria for acute-on-chronic liver failure (ACLF) in 2022 has increased the focus on alcoholic hepatitis. Most hospitals in Japan lack specialized treatment units or psychiatrists for managing alcohol use disorders, leaving hepatologists to handle various aspects of the disease-a challenging task. This study retrospectively investigated the outcomes of alcoholic hepatitis in a typical Japanese hospital setting, stratified by ACLF diagnosis and other features, with the aim of identifying areas for possible improvement. We conducted a retrospective analysis of 88 patients hospitalized with alcoholic hepatitis, reviewing records for the diagnosis of ACLF or related conditions, development of delirium tremens (DT), risk factors, and patient outcomes. Patients meeting the Japanese criteria for ACLF or related conditions had significantly worse survival outcomes. DT developed in 13 patients, with low platelet counts and elevated γ-glutamyl transpeptidase levels identified as risk factors. Prophylactic oral benzodiazepines were found safe and significantly associated with preventing DT. Onset of DT during hospitalization did not measurably impact survival prognosis, but DT patients showed a tendency to break contact with our hospital and critical events may have been missed. While under hepatologist care, patients typically maintained sobriety, but relapse into alcohol-related health problems frequently occurred after follow-up was discontinued. In Japan, hepatologists may be missing important events with alcoholic hepatitis after follow-up discontinuation, especially in patients with DT. Therefore, integrated and collaborative care, particularly a psychosocial approach providing behavioural support, may reduce risk of relapse and improve patient prognosis. Metabolites 15(6) 2025年5月30日Background/Objectives: Metabolic dysfunction-associated steatohepatitis (MASH), characterized by liver inflammation, fibrosis, and fat accumulation, can develop into cirrhosis and liver cancer. Despite its increasing prevalence worldwide, there are few established therapies for advanced MASH. We previously demonstrated that stem cells from human exfoliated deciduous teeth-conditioned media (SHED-CM) exerted therapeutic effects in a MASH mouse model. The gut-liver axis is thought to be associated with liver disease progression, and soluble Siglec-9 (sSiglec-9), an immunoinhibitory receptor, is a key protein in SHED-CM that induces anti-inflammatory macrophages and has intestinal epithelial protective effects. Therefore, we evaluated sSiglec-9's role in intestinal barrier protection in MASH mice. Methods: We evaluated sSiglec-9 effects on intestinal barrier function using in vitro Caco-2 cell monolayers injured by TNF-α and IFN-γ. For the MASH mouse model, male C57BL/6J mice were given a Western diet and high-sugar solution orally; to induce liver injury, CCl4 was intraperitoneally administered for 12 weeks. Mice were treated weekly with 10 ng/g sSiglec-9 or vehicle. Intestinal permeability was assessed by blood 4 kDa FITC-dextran concentration, and intestinal transcriptomes and liver histology were analyzed. Results: sSiglec-9 decreased intestinal permeability and liver inflammation in MASH mice. sSiglec-9 and SHED-CM reduced 4 kDa FITC-dextran permeability in injured Caco-2 cells, and sSiglec-9 significantly reduced intestinal permeability and modulated expression of 34 intestinal genes. The NAFLD Activity Score indicated significantly reduced inflammation following sSiglec-9 treatment. Conclusions: sSiglec-9 may protect intestinal barrier function by mitigating mucosal inflammation. sSiglec-9 treatment may represent a novel therapeutic approach for MASH via gut-liver axis modulation.
